The overall style is heroic, fresh and elegant, magnificent and full of momentum. It not only reflects the prosperity of the Tang Dynasty, but also exposes the profligacy and corruption of the ruling class, showing contempt for the strong, resistance to traditional bondage, and pursuit of freedom and rationality.
